I think the point is resiliency. The real world is resilient. In the face of massive threats to the infrastructure people will find new ways and keep living. But the average webapp is not resilient. If one out of 3700 libraries breaks then the whole thing can go down. A webapp is a very complex and rigid machine, it does not have the organic nature needed to be resilient. Making it simpler makes it sturdier. |
